not to highjack but wanted to bring up a valid point along the same subject...
As a person serving overseas...I am constantly seeing how companies refuse to ship to APO/FPO addresses...or the cost is ridiculously expensive. with ALL the "free shipping/we support our troops" stuff...shouldn't APO be one of those included? I understand that they cant get great deals when shipping (since it has to be USPS)...but it would seem that there should be some sort of exception the relatively few of us serving overseas.

I dunno...maybe some of the vendors reading this can help me out a bit in understanding...
